AUTOCRYPT, a leading global automotive software and security solutions provider, announced that AutoCrypt HSM received the ASPICE (Automotive SPICE) CL2 certification.
AutoCrypt HSM is a software module that integrates the hardware security module into the AUTOSAR environment. Equipped with Secure Boot for tampering prevention, key management, Over-the-Air (OTA) authentication, and encrypted communication protocols, it protects communications both in and out of the vehicle. AutoCrypt HSM supports a variety of ECU platforms including TRAVEO™ T2G, AURIX™ TC, RH850, and SPC58.

AUTOCRYPT’s certification for AutoCrypt HSM was granted through the German Association of the Automotive Industry (VDA) by Intacs. The CL2 certification is widely considered a differentiating factor in collaboration and business development with automotive manufacturers and Tier 1 suppliers. The certification is the second ASPICE certification for AUTOCRYPT’s in-vehicle security product lineup after TEE, further reinforcing the superior quality of the company’s software solutions.
